Grant CommentsPower Output listed is conducted for UNII-1 to UNII-3 and EIRP for UNII-4 bands. UNII-4 Band is for indoor operation only. This device must not be collocated or operating in conjunction with any other antenna or transmitter, except the collocation as described in this filing and/or in accordance with FCC multi-transmitter product guidelines. End users must be provided with operating instructions for satisfying RF exposure compliance requirements. SAR compliance has been demonstrated as described in this filing. This Notebook Computer is approved with antenna INPAQ, part no. WA-P-LELE-04-044. The highest reported body and simultaneous SAR values are 0.96 W/kg and 0.96 W/kg respectively. This device supports 20, 40, 80 and 160 MHz bandwidth modes and contains 2.4GHzWLAN and BT/ BLE transmitters. C2PC Application for hardware changes as documented in this filing. The RF portion (including RF Module, Antennas, Antenna locations) keeps identical. The spot- checks for RF EMC/RF Exposure have been well evaluated and the worst-case SAR remains the same as initial approval.
